How do you Simulate Overprint in Acrobat Standard?

I know how to simulate overprint in Professional but is it in Standard?
anyone?

Are you asking with regard to printing or viewing?
I'll answer from the standpoint of Acrobat 9 Standard.
Viewing: Under the Preferences > Page Display in the "Page Content and Information" section you have a few options for simulating overprint. (Only for PDF/x files - this is default; Never, Always, Automatic). Automatic examines the document for any content that needs simulate overprint preview ON in order to display as it would at print time. Acrobat 8 should have similar options, but not all.
Printing: You cannot simulate overprint at print time from Acrobat Standard. (I'm referring to the setting in the Advanced Options print dialog in Acrobat Pro that allow you to simulate overprinting in printed output for proofing to a printer that doesn't support overprinting)

  • How Do You Enlarge Text In Acrobat X?

    All I want to do is go into a PDF file and enlarge the text, so that when I print it, the text is larger than what has been sent to me.
    Can someone with a generous heart, just please give me  step by step guidance?  Literally, a step by step guide as in, go here, then go there, then do this, then do that.
    Brought the software this year, 2011.  At a lost.
    Thank you so much,
    Peter Reznikoff
    [email address deleted by host]

    Steve is correct (as usual), however if you are desperate, here are a few work-arounds:
    1. Buy a PDF editor like Pitstop, expensive, but useful.
    2. Open and edit the PDF in Illustrator, dicy and lots of potential problems, depending on the flavor of your PDF.
    3. Make a copy of your PDF, Using Tools> Advanced editing> Touch up object tool> select and delete everything except the type you want to enlarge. Delete the type on your original, then place both PDFs in InDesign and enlarge the PDF with the type, Export to a new PDF.

  • How do you set up Communication between QuickBooks & Acrobat Pro X

    How do you Set up your Acrobat Pro X Pdf Form to communicate with Intuit QuickBooks 10?  Is there special formatting that is involved or is all in the field names?  I have a detailed form that I would like to import the data into Quick Books but I seem to be running in circles and not a straight line.  Can you help me in this matter?
    Thank you in advance - Badgeteam

    Hi,
    We don't have Quickbooks, however having had a look here are some comments:
    Acrobat (for Windows) has some Quickbook templates, which are already set up with a data connection to Quickbooks.
    You should use these, as their structure is set up for you.
    If you open Acrobat, there is an option for Quickbooks from the Forms menu.
    When you select a template, you will be prompted to open this in LiveCycle Designer.
    Once in LC Designer you can examine the objects and their binding (Object > Binding palette).
    You will also notice that there is a script objects "QuickBooks" under variables in the hierarchy. It is highly unlikely that you will need to change anything here, I am just highlighting that it exists and again that it is better to use one of the templates.
